What Is Hypothyroidism?

When there isn’t sufficient thyroid hormone in your bloodstream, the condition is known as hypothyroidism. A likely cause for this may be because the thyroid gland does not function properly producing only a little amount of the said hormones.

The result of this is lowered metabolism, tiredness, weight gain, and inability to tolerate low temperatures. In extreme cases, hypothyroidism may cause myxedema. Take a look at what that is!

What Is Myxedema?

In case the thyroid levels in the body are extremely low, the condition is called Myxedema. The symptoms of this condition are:

  • Anaemia
  • Coma
  • Confusion
  • Heart failure
  • Low body temperature

How Does the Thyroid Gland Work?

The thyroid is a gland that is found clinging to your trachea.
Its main function is to control and regulate the metabolism of the body. What is meant by metabolism?

It refers to the process of transforming food into energy which the body needs to function.

The thyroid gland releases the T3 and T4 hormones to control metabolism.

These very important hormones instruct body cells on how much energy to use. Thus, the heart rate and the body temperature are controlled by it.

Note that, free T4 and TSH needs to be measured to understand the thyroid gland functioning. Starting thyroid hormone replacement or dosage adjustment is essential and both TSH and free T4 measurements aid the physician in making a diagnosis.

Moreover, also note that, many patients suffer from high cholesterol secondary to thyroid hypofunction. Hence the TSH and free T4 need to be checked before any lipid-lowering agent is started.

What Are the Symptoms of Hypothyroidism?

The symptoms of hypothyroidism may show over time. They include:

  • Becoming more forgetful
  • Depression
  • Drooping eyelids
  • Dry skin and hair
  • Fatigue
  • Frequent and heavy menstrual periods
  • Higher than normal blood cholesterol levels
  • Inability to tolerate cold temperatures
  • Lower and hoarse voice
  • Muscle weakness
  • Numbness or tingling in the hands
  • Puffiness in eyes and face
  • Weight gain
